SEMWaves was formed in 2018 with the goal of providing renewable energy technologies to accelerate rural electrification.
In 2019, we conducted a GCRF funded survey into the energy usage habits of villagers in the Chittagong Hill Tracts, Bangladesh.
Seeing widespread dissatisfaction with Solar-Home-Systems (SHSs), poor energy availability, and excessive costs, we developed a proprietary design for an all-weather low-cost sustainable microgrid.
In 2020, we receivied a larger grant from InnovateUK in order to deploy a demonstration of our technology. In Q1 2021 we turned the lights on for the first time, bringing power to a hundred houses, businesses, and places of worship.
In Q3 2021 we received a InnovateUK grant to explore our products potential in similar regions. Through 2022 we will be identifying candidate villages for our microgrids and securing public & private sector partnerships.

South Asian nations continue to face challenges bringing electricity to their most remote communities.
On the indian subcontinent, 100 million rural people live without access to electricity.
This chronic lack of power impedes growth.
Grid extension to remote regions is prohibitively expensive. Governments cannot justify transmission line construction at $10,000s per km to meet the energy demands of distant villages.
Cheap solar lanterns and solar home systems (SHSs) can provide for basic needs, but they have limited uses and last for only a few years. Too often, villagers are left to pick up the bill for donated systems when they break.
A 2019 survey revealed that every existing user in a rural region of Bangladesh had complaints about their SHSs, and 80% would be willing to pay for a better alternative.
Our microgrid has been specially designed to meet the needs of rural Global South villages. Low maintenance requirement and long-term cost are prioritised to ensure that the system fits the economic circumstance of customers.
SEMWaves microgrids are driven by an array of renewables selected based on local resources. Environmentally hazardous lead-acid batteries are replaced with cleaner and longer lived alternatives, while a patented rain-harvest system ensures year-round energy availability.
